WebAngular deviation refers to the differences between angular properties of actual vs. planned directional drilling paths. The word angular is used to describe anything related to an angle. In technical hole deviation technology, angular deviation refers to inclinational and azimuthal measurements noted during directional drilling operations. WebTo find out the mean deviation, just follow the steps given below. Step 1: Find the mean for the given set of values. Step 2: Find the distance. (i.e) Subtract the mean value from each given values, and ignore minus symbol if any. Step 3: Finally, find the mean of the obtained distance, which is called the mean deviation.

WebMagnetic declination, or magnetic variation, is the angle on the horizontal plane between magnetic north (the direction the north end of a magnetized compass needle points, corresponding to the direction of the Earth's magnetic field lines) and true north (the direction along a meridian towards the geographic North Pole ).

WebLeast absolute deviations (LAD), also known as least absolute errors (LAE), least absolute residuals (LAR), or least absolute values (LAV), is a statistical optimality criterion and a statistical optimization technique based minimizing the sum of absolute deviations (sum of absolute residuals or sum of absolute errors) or the L 1 norm of such values.
